There are a few options open to us, I am thinking the classic around-the-bays has not been done in a while. Anyone have any preferences otherwise? Traffic is incredibly heavy in Wellington and so keeping a convoy together is near impossible, least we can do is signal where we'll be meeting up for some photos and some food at the end.
Eating in is currently a bit different to normal so depending on how people feel, 1841 in Johnsonville is always an easy option as plenty of parking and space for us, I would need to get definite numbers so I can get us an isolated table
I imagine a 11am meet perhaps at Port Road (where the drags start, on the corner, approx. number 85) - from there cruise into Wellington, jump off at Aotea Quay and hang left the whole way, including through Oriental Bay and Shelley Bay.
Park up for a photo near approx. 300 Great Habour Way (theres a decent pull in area thatll take many a car)
We'll then end going through Moa Point, all the way to Red Rocks. If there is enough room to fit cars in to park we can have another breather, otherwise we should shoot to 1841 for Lunch.
